Creamy Avocado Egg Salad
This creamy avocado egg salad is a refreshing twist on a classic favorite, marrying the richness of avocado with the protein-packed goodness of eggs.
Ingredients:
- 4 large eggs
- 2 ripe avocados
- 1 tablespoon lemon juice
- Salt and pepper to taste
- 1 tablespoon chopped chives
Cooking method:
- Boil the eggs for about 8 minutes and let them cool.
- Peel and chop the eggs, then place them in a bowl.
- Mash the avocados and mix with lemon juice, salt, and pepper.
- Combine the avocado mixture with the chopped eggs.
- Stir in chopped chives and serve.
Spanish-Style Omelette
A quick and satisfying dish that takes you on a culinary journey to Spain with its savory flavors.

Ingredients:
- 4 large eggs
- 2 medium potatoes, thinly sliced
- 1 small onion, sliced
- 2 tablespoons olive oil
- Salt and pepper to taste
Cooking method:
- Heat olive oil in a skillet over medium heat.
- Add potatoes and onions, cooking until tender.
- Beat eggs in a bowl, then pour over the potatoes and onions.
- Cook until the edges are set, then flip and cook the other side.
- Season with salt and pepper before serving.
Shakshuka with Feta

This North African-inspired dish brings together eggs poached in a spicy tomato sauce for a comforting meal.
Ingredients:
- 4 large eggs
- 1 can (14 oz) diced tomatoes
- 1 small onion, chopped
- 1 bell pepper, chopped
- 2 cloves garlic, minced
- 1 teaspoon cumin
- 1/2 cup crumbled feta
- 1 tablespoon olive oil
Cooking method:
- Heat olive oil in a skillet and sauté onions, bell pepper, and garlic until soft.
- Add diced tomatoes and cumin, simmer for 5 minutes.
- Make small wells in the sauce and crack eggs into them.
- Cover and cook until eggs are done to your liking.
- Sprinkle with crumbled feta and serve.
Egg Fried Rice
Transform leftover rice into a complete meal with this quick egg fried rice recipe that's sure to please.
Ingredients:
- 3 large eggs
- 2 cups cooked rice
- 1/2 cup peas
- 2 green onions, sliced
- 2 tablespoons soy sauce
- 1 tablespoon sesame oil
Cooking method:
- Heat sesame oil in a skillet, scramble the eggs, and set aside.
- Add peas and rice to the skillet, stir-frying for a few minutes.
- Stir in soy sauce and scrambled eggs.
- Add green onions before serving.
Egg and Spinach Quesadilla
A cheesy and nutritious quesadilla filled with fresh spinach and scrambled eggs will delight your taste buds.
Ingredients:
- 4 large eggs
- 2 cups fresh spinach
- 1 cup shredded cheese
- 4 flour tortillas
- 1 tablespoon butter
Cooking method:
- Scramble eggs until just set, then remove from heat.
- In a separate pan, wilt spinach in a little butter.
- Place eggs, spinach, and cheese on one half of each tortilla.
- Fold over and cook on a skillet until tortillas are golden and crisp.
Huevos Rancheros
Enjoy a classic Mexican breakfast for dinner with these flavorful huevos rancheros, topped with spicy salsa.
Ingredients:
- 4 large eggs
- 4 corn tortillas
- 1 cup salsa
- 1/2 cup refried beans
- 1/4 cup chopped cilantro
Cooking method:
- Fry tortillas in a pan until crisp.
- Spread refried beans over each tortilla.
- Fry eggs sunny-side up and place them on top of the beans.
- Top with salsa and cilantro before serving.
Caprese Stuffed Eggs
These caprese stuffed eggs are a fresh and flavorful appetizer or light dinner option.
Ingredients:
- 6 large eggs
- 1/4 cup cherry tomatoes, diced
- 1/4 cup mozzarella, diced
- 2 tablespoons fresh basil, chopped
- Salt and pepper to taste
Cooking method:
- Boil eggs for 8 minutes, then let them cool.
- Peel and halve the eggs, removing the yolks.
- Mix yolks with tomatoes, mozzarella, and basil.
- Spoon the mixture back into the egg whites.
- Season with salt and pepper before serving.
Thai Egg Curry
This rich and aromatic Thai egg curry is perfect for a quick weeknight dinner that feels exotic.
Ingredients:
- 4 large eggs
- 1 can (14 oz) coconut milk
- 2 tablespoons red curry paste
- 1 cup mixed vegetables
- 1 tablespoon fish sauce
Cooking method:
- Boil eggs for 8 minutes, cool, and peel.
- Heat curry paste in a pan, add coconut milk and bring to a simmer.
- Add mixed vegetables and simmer until tender.
- Add eggs and fish sauce, simmer for 2 more minutes.
- Serve with rice or noodles.
Mediterranean Egg Wrap
This vibrant Mediterranean egg wrap filled with fresh flavors is a perfect on-the-go meal.
Ingredients:
- 4 large eggs
- 4 whole wheat wraps
- 1/2 cup hummus
- 1/2 cup cucumber, sliced
- 1/2 cup cherry tomatoes, halved
- 1/4 cup feta cheese
Cooking method:
- Scramble eggs in a pan until set.
- Spread hummus over each wrap.
- Add eggs, cucumber, tomatoes, and feta.
- Roll up the wraps and serve.
Egg Drop Soup
A light and comforting egg drop soup can be whipped up in minutes for a warming dinner option.
Ingredients:
- 3 large eggs
- 4 cups chicken broth
- 1 tablespoon soy sauce
- 1 tablespoon cornstarch
- 2 green onions, chopped
Cooking method:
- Bring chicken broth to a boil in a pot.
- Stir in soy sauce and cornstarch.
- Slowly drizzle in beaten eggs, stirring to create ribbons.
- Add green onions before serving.
